Flame Stability and Characterization of Swirl-Stabilized Flames. Annual Report January 1, 1987-December 31, 1987

摘要

The objectives of the program are to (i) characterize liftoff, flame blowout limits and other properties of swirl stabilized flames, (ii) to identify the underlying physical mechanism governing blowout, and (iii) to incorporate this understanding into useful models and scaling relations to improve gas burners. Using a well-controlled swirl stabilized flame experiment, laser velocimetry, laser sheet flow visualization, and laser Rayleigh scattering diagnostics were used. Fuel-air mixing was visualized and a simple scaling analysis explained why swirl shortens the flame by a factor of five. The analysis explains four trends that were measured. Effects of burner size sealing, Reynolds number and swirl were explained. Three swirl flame blowout limits were identified; comparison with bluff body flames is in progress. The blowout limits of coflowing jet flames were quantified in a joint effort with Sandia Labs, showing that even small coflow velocities have large effects on flame blowout. A theoretical formulation explains the measurements. Results of a 'flip' experiment demonstrate the validity of the present approach. A 3 D digital imaging method has been developed to visualize the blowout process.
